Is acquired total protein s deficiency associated with antiphospholipid antibodies in systemic lupus erythematosus?
Egyptian Rheumatology and Rehabilitation. 2005; 32 (6): 807-813
in English | IMEMR | ID: emr-200734
ABSTRACT

Hypothesis:

protein S [PS] is a vitamin K dependent plasma protein, and it's free from is required for protein C to be functional. Antiphospholipid antibodies [apl] may cause functional PS deficiency by binding free PS. In patients with SLE have increased incidence of apl, which have been associated with thrombotic events
